On 9/28/2018 8:45 AM, Gagandeep Singh wrote:
> This patch introduces the enetc PMD with basic
> initialisation functions includes probe, teardown,
> hardware initialisation
> 
> Signed-off-by: Gagandeep Singh <g.singh at nxp.com>

<...>

> +struct enetc_eth_mac_info {
> +	uint8_t addr[ETH_ADDR_LEN];
> +	uint8_t perm_addr[ETH_ADDR_LEN];

Can reuse DPDK ETHER_ADDR_LEN for this instead of re-defining? (You can skip if
this is coming from a common code and you need to maintain the difference
yourself for this change.)

> +static int
> +enetc_link_update(struct rte_eth_dev *dev, int wait_to_complete __rte_unused)
> +{
> +	struct enetc_eth_hw *hw =
> +		ENETC_DEV_PRIVATE_TO_HW(dev->data->dev_private);
> +	struct rte_eth_link link;
> +
> +	PMD_INIT_FUNC_TRACE();
> +	hw->mac.get_link_status = 1;
> +
> +	memset(&link, 0, sizeof(link));
> +	rte_eth_linkstatus_get(dev, &link);
> +
> +	link.link_duplex = ETH_LINK_FULL_DUPLEX;
> +	link.link_status = ETH_LINK_UP;
> +	rte_eth_linkstatus_set(dev, &link);

rte_eth_linkstatus_get() / rte_eth_linkstatus_set() updates variables that holds
the status of the link, but this PMD function should update the HW link status
not just the state.
